Secretary of Defense Lloyd J. Austin III's Call with Norwegian Minister of Defence Frank Bakke-Jensen

U.S. Department of Defense

Pentagon Press Secretary John Kirby provided the following readout:

Secretary of Defense Lloyd J.

Austin III spoke by phone today with his Norwegian counterpart, Minister of Defence Frank Bakke-Jensen, to reaffirm the strategic defense relationship between the United States and Norway.

Secretary Austin thanked Minister Bakke-Jensen for hosting rotational U.S.

Marines for cold weather training and underscored the importance of continued training, operations, and cooperation in the High North.

Notably, the U.S.

recently announced that it would deploy a B-1 Lancer Bomber squadron for Bomber Task Force missions out of Ørland Air Base to improve interoperability with our allies and partners in the High North and across Europe.

Minister Bakke-Jensen congratulated Secretary Austin on his new position and expressed appreciation for our long-standing military cooperation and shared values.

Secretary Austin and Minister Bakke-Jensen agreed to meeting in person at the earliest opportunity but noted they looked forward to speaking at the upcoming NATO Defense Ministerial.
